PURPOSE:To stably extract a noticed structure on the whole even if noise and fine chipping of data exist regardless of local differential features by expanding the whole of the noticed tissue by the size of reciprocal of a spatial frequency and coupling the tissue as an area after the whole of the noticed tissue is emphasized by using a two-dimensional spatial filter. CONSTITUTION:In an image processing means, an object area is emphasized by a two-dimensional spatial filter 32 and an object area emphasized image is obtained by using the coefficient obtained by a filter coefficient calculation means 30 according to the spatial frequency (1/N) that an extracted object area has for an inputted (diagnostic) image. Subsequently, this object area emphasized image is converted into a binary image by a binarization means 34. Because 0 and 1 are repeated by the cycle N of the reciprocal of the spatial frequency in the obtained binary image, an expanded image is obtained by adding (expanding) the area of 1 by the thickness N to be the reciprocal of the spatial frequency to the surrounding of a value 1 by an image expansion means 36 so that the whole of the area may be 1. By this processing, the part of 0 is eliminated within the object area. |
